function random_index(){

var nbrpl=2 //nombre de planches editees
var nbrct=9 //nombre de cartes par planche
var nodossier=276 //numero du dossier d'archive

var nbra1=Math.floor(Math.random()*nbrpl)
var nbra2=Math.floor(Math.random()*nbrct)
nbrpl1=nodossier + nbra1
if (nbra2<=9)
{
nbra3="0" + nbra2}
else
{
nbra3=nbra2}
if (nbra2==0)
{
nbra3="01"}

var nbrb1=Math.floor(Math.random()*nbrpl)
var nbrb2=Math.floor(Math.random()*nbrct)
nbrpl2=nodossier + nbrb1
if (nbrb2<=1)
{
nbrb2=2}
if (nbrb2==nbra2)
{
nbrb2=nbra2-1}
if (nbrb2<=9)
{
nbrb3="0" + nbrb2}
else
{
nbrb3=nbrb2}

document.write('<a href=\"cartes/j' + nodossier + '/' + nbrpl1 + nbra3 + '.htm\" title=\"to enter the collection\"><img src=\"cartes/j' + nodossier + '/vignets/' + nbrpl1 + nbra3 + '.jpg\" width=\"120\" height=\"83\" style=\"border-style:none\"></a><p style=\"padding-bottom:5px\"><a href=\"cartes/j' + nodossier + '/' + nbrpl2 + nbrb3 + '.htm\" title=\"to enter the collection\"><img src=\"cartes/j' + nodossier + '/vignets/' + nbrpl2 + nbrb3 + '.jpg\" width=\"120\" height=\"83\" style=\"border-style:none\"></a></p>');
}
random_index()

